Consumers set to spend £7bn on groceries in run up to Christmas

December 12, 2018

Sales momentum remains weak across the grocery industry, with headline growth of +2.3% over the last four weeks, according to data released by Nielsen.

Amazon ‘has become it’s own search engine’: More shoppers start journey on retailer’s site

December 10, 2018

Amazon has become its very own search engine, seeing a 24% increase in people beginning their browsing on the ecommerce giant’s website resulting in better conversion rates and more exclusive buyers than the industry standard, according to new research.

The role of reviews: Google more trusted than trip advisor for star ratings

December 6, 2018

Over half (57%) of online users trust a 3 – 4 star review, while only 10% trust a 5 star-rating, which Google being the most trusted platform, according to new research.
